Thats how it is in the Supra. its called sequential turbos. twin turbos are usually the same size. the advantage is that the 2 smaller turbos spool faster and reach max boost faster than one large turbo.

I wouldnt even try it on these cars. one turbo should be plenty, but it you really want more, go twin charge (supercharger and turbo) then you will have low end boost of a supercharger and you can put a big ass turbo on because you wont have to worry about turbo lag. Ok its not actually that simple, but thats the idea.
